HCM305Global Perspectives in Healthcare
Course Prerequisites ToolSNHU HCM305 has no listed prerequisites.
Undergraduate · 3 credits
Students analyze emergency and natural disasters worldwide from a healthcare perspective. They assess the impact of diseases on global populations and preventative efforts taken to prevent their spread. Students also analyze key factors related to global healthcare issues.
